What Is an Accident Injury Compensation Claim?
An accident injury compensation claim is a legal ask for financial compensation due to injuries sustained in an accident triggered by someone else's neglect. The claim can cover medical expenses, lost wages, discomfort and suffering, and other damages. These claims can develop from numerous occurrences, including:

| Type of Accident | Description |
|---|---|
| Car Accidents | Injuries from crashes including cars. |
| Slip and Fall Accidents | Injuries due to risky conditions on someone else's residential or commercial property. |
| Office Accidents | Injuries occurring in the course of work. |
| Medical Malpractice | Injuries arising from negligent medical care. |
| Item Liability | Injuries brought on by malfunctioning items. |

The Claims Process
While every case is unique, the general actions in the accident injury compensation claims procedure are as follows:
- Consultation: Initially, you will fulfill with the lawyer to discuss your case and evaluate its benefits.
- Investigation: The lawyer will gather proof, including medical records, accident reports, and witness statements.
- Claim Submission: Once the proof is collected, the lawyer will draft and send a need letter to the insurer.
- Settlement: The insurance provider might react with a counteroffer, and settlements can go back and forth.
- Submitting a Lawsuit: If settlements stop working, your lawyer might advise filing a lawsuit to recover damages.
- Settlement or Trial: Most cases settle in the past reaching trial; nevertheless, if needed, your case will be taken to court for a judge or jury to choose.
Each of these actions requires meticulous attention to detail, which is why having an experienced lawyer on your side is important.

FAQs
1. How long do I need to sue?
- The statute of constraints varies by state but generally varies from one to three years following the accident. Contact a lawyer without delay to comprehend your specific timeline.
2. What if I'm partially at fault for the accident?
- In lots of states, you may still recuperate damages if you are partially at fault, though your compensation might be reduced based upon your portion of fault.
3. Just how much compensation can I expect?
- Compensation varies based on factors such as the severity of your injuries, medical expenses, lost wages, and discomfort and suffering. A lawyer can supply a more precise estimate based upon your case.
4. Will my case go to trial?
- A lot of personal injury cases are settled out of court, but your lawyer will be prepared to take your case to trial if essential.
5. What should I do right away after an accident?
- Seek medical attention, record the accident scene, collect witness info, and talk to a lawyer as soon as possible.
